Olympic Games Tokyo 2020: Release date

Fortunately, fans won’t have to wait long because Olympic Games Tokyo 2020 launches in approximately 14 hours, at the time of writing, on the 22nd June 2021. The game will release on all major platforms, including PlayStation 4, Xbox One, Nintendo Switch, Google Stadia and (of course) on PC and will retail for USD 39.99.

Olympic Games Tokyo 2020: Gameplay

Anyone familiar with sporting games will know exactly what to expect. Olympic Games Tokyo 2020 is an arcade-style sports game developed and published by SEGA. The game will include single-player, co-op and multiplayer support, with an array of modes to play; so there is something for everybody. 

The game boasts a total of 18 sports disciplines, which are listed below and features 80 national teams. Players will also be able to craft their own dream athlete with the robust avatar creation system. This system will comprise a library of clothing items, including traditional national kits and also custom apparel, such as cowboy, astronaut or even Sonic The Hedgehog outfits. Players will also be able to share their avatars with friends and create their own “ultimate dream team”.

There are 18 sporting disciplines:

  • 100m
  • 4x100m Relay
  • 110m Hurdles
  • Hammer Throw
  • Long Jump
  • Baseball
  • Basketball
  • Beach Volleyball
  • BMX (Cycling)
  • Boxing
  • Judo
  • Rugby Sevens
  • Football (Soccer)
  • 100m Freestyle (Swimming)
  • 200m Individual Medley (Swimming)
  • Sport Climbing
  • Table Tennis
  • Tennis

The game will also include a “Ranked mode” with a global leaderboard for those competitive players who want to flex their inner Olympian with the world. 

Olympic Games Tokyo 2020: System requirements

Do you want to play Olympic Games Tokyo 202? Here are the minimum system requirements you will need.

  • Operating System: Windows 10 64-bit
  • CPU: Intel Core i5-2300 or AMD FX-4350
  • Video Card (Direct X 11): Nvidia GeForce GTS 450 1 GB or AMD Radeon HD 5770 1 GB
  • Memory: 4 GB RAM
  • Storage: 15 GB available space
